The Uttar Pradesh government has placed districts along the Nepal border on high alert and activated emergency response protocols after severe flooding in the Himalayan nation raised the prospect of rising water levels in rivers flowing into the Indian state. Chief Minister Yogi Adityanath is personally monitoring the developing situation, according to official communications.
A 24-hour, seven-day helpline numbered 1070 has been established to assist residents in flood-related emergencies. Relief and rescue teams have been instructed to remain on standby and maintain coordination with district administrations, while officials have been directed to conduct mock drills and verify that all rescue equipment is functional.
The alert covers districts bordering Nepal, where authorities are closely tracking water levels in rivers and tributaries that originate in the Himalayan catchment area. Heavy rainfall in Nepal has already caused significant flooding downstream, and the state government is preparing for any overflow or surge that could affect Indian communities along the border.
Residents in vulnerable areas have been advised to remain vigilant and report emergencies to the dedicated helpline. Authorities stated that no overflow into Uttar Pradesh territory has been reported so far, but continuous surveillance of river systems is being maintained.
What Happened
The high-alert directive was issued after rainfall-driven flooding in Nepal intensified concerns about the downstream impact on Uttar Pradesh. Several major rivers in the northern Indian state, including tributaries of the Sharda, Ghaghara, and Rapti systems, draw their waters from catchments in Nepal, meaning that extreme precipitation events on the southern slopes of the Himalayas can translate into rapid changes in river levels on the Indian side.
The state disaster management apparatus has been placed on standby, and the Chief Minister’s Office is said to be receiving regular updates on river gauge readings and weather forecasts. District magistrates in border regions have been instructed to coordinate with the State Disaster Response Force and the National Disaster Response Force, where available, to ensure rapid deployment capability.
Why It Matters
Uttar Pradesh is among the Indian states most exposed to transboundary flooding because of its extensive river network sourced from Nepal. Sudden surges in Himalayan rivers can cause flash floods in border districts with little lead time, often catching downstream communities off guard. The activation of a dedicated helpline and the direct involvement of the Chief Minister indicate that the state is treating the current situation as a precautionary emergency rather than a routine weather event.
The 2025–2026 monsoon has already tested India’s disaster response infrastructure across multiple states, and the Nepal-linked flooding threat adds a transboundary dimension that complicates forecasting. Rivers originating in Nepal can rise sharply within hours of intense rainfall upstream, leaving limited time for evacuation and relief operations. The state’s decision to position response teams in advance, rather than after water levels rise, reflects lessons drawn from past flood events in the Terai and Purvanchal regions.
Background and Context
Flooding linked to Nepal’s monsoon has historically been a recurring challenge for Uttar Pradesh, particularly for districts in the state’s northern and northeastern belts. Rivers such as the Ghaghara, Rapti, and Sharda originate in the Nepalese Himalayas and carry heavy volumes of water during the June–September monsoon. In several past years, including major flood episodes in 2017 and 2023, sudden surges in these rivers caused widespread damage in border districts, displacing thousands and disrupting agricultural activity.
The vulnerability of border populations is compounded by the fact that the catchment areas lie outside Indian jurisdiction, limiting the ability of Indian authorities to anticipate or control upstream water flows. Coordination between Indian and Nepalese agencies on flood forecasting has improved over the years through mechanisms such as the India-Nepal Joint Committee on Water Resources, but real-time data sharing remains uneven, and warnings can arrive too late for effective ground-level response.
The current alert coincides with what meteorological agencies have described as an active phase of the monsoon, with continued rainfall expected across parts of the Himalayan belt. Indian meteorological authorities have issued advisories for heavy to very heavy rainfall in the Nepal region, which has direct implications for river systems flowing into Uttar Pradesh, Bihar, and West Bengal.
Analysis
The activation of a dedicated 24×7 helpline alongside direct monitoring by the Chief Minister suggests the state is adopting a precautionary approach rather than waiting for an actual flood event. This aligns with standard emergency management protocols for transboundary water disasters, where response windows can be extremely narrow.
The threat’s origin in Nepal, rather than in domestic rainfall, highlights Uttar Pradesh’s structural exposure to hydrological events outside its jurisdiction. Such events can complicate early warning because they depend on data from upstream monitoring stations, some of which are operated by foreign agencies and not always integrated with Indian forecasting systems in real time.
The direct involvement of CM Yogi Adityanath also carries administrative significance. In India’s federal structure, disaster management is a state subject, but the Chief Minister’s personal engagement typically translates into faster budgetary clearances, more coordinated inter-departmental response, and heightened attention from district-level officials. Whether this translates into improved ground outcomes will depend on the actual behaviour of river systems over the coming days.
